WebStep 4: Cover the seeds with soil – Bury each one with soil, and then gently press it down. You want to make sure the soil comes in contact with the seeds, but don’t pack it down too tightly over them. WebApr 12, 2024 · Keep seeds at least 6 in. (15 cm) from each other, to give each one enough space to grow. If you only have a few seeds and don't want to thin out the weaker plants later, plant them 1 ft. (30 cm) apart instead, or up to 1.5 ft. (46 cm) for giant varieties.
